The College of Dietitians of British Columbia was established on
November 2, 2002 under the Health Professions Act through enactment of
the Dietitians Regulation. Bylaws for the College were approved by the
provincial government on December 11, 2003 and on April 1, 2004 the
College became the legal authority for the regulation of dietitians in
British Columbia. The College's Mission Statement is: Under the
provisions of the Health Professions Act, the College of Dietitians of
British Columbia ensures protection of the BC public by establishing,
monitoring and enforcing competent, safe and ethical dietetic
practice.
